The famed and feared skull-and-crossbones markings first flew in World WarII with VF-17, later redesignated as VF-61. Following their decommission in 1959, the VF-84 Vagabonds were redesignated as the Jolly Rogers to preserve the history of their “bones”. When they were equipped with the F-14A Tomcat, they participated in the motion picture “The Final Countdown” which propelled the skull-and-crossbones-adorned F-14 to gain worldwide recognition.
In 1995, the VF-84 was decommissioned and VF-103 (formerly the Sluggers) became the new Jolly Rogers and adopted Ensign Jack Ernie’s skull-and-crossbones on all-black tails. Now in its fifth home, the Jolly Rogers preserve their rich history and achievements across generations and squadrons.
